Formula written as 0.67(Historical Beta) + 0.35(1.0) is used to calculate adjusted betas. The Adjusted Beta is an estimate of a security's future Beta. Adjusted Beta is initially derived from historical data, but modified by the assumption that a security's true Beta will move towards the market average, of 1, over time.
